Spotting the Sweet Spot: Ideal Temperature Range for Dog Tooth Violet

Dog Tooth Violets thrive in a specific temperature range. The sweet spot lies between 50-70Β°F (10-21Β°C). This range is a nod to their woodland heritage, where dappled sunlight and cool breezes reign supreme.

♨️ When Things Heat Up: Recognizing Temperature Stress

Wilting or leaf scorch are your Dog Tooth Violet's cry for help. It's a sign that the heat is too much. Blooms may also suffer, with high temperatures leading to a flower power failure.

Dodging Temperature Drama: Causes and Prevention

Direct sunlight and drafts are notorious for causing temperature stress in Dog Tooth Violets. These stealthy stressors can lead to a plant's performance plummeting.

πŸ•ΆοΈ The Usual Suspects: Direct Sunlight and Drafts as Stealthy Stressors

Avoid placing your Dog Tooth Violet in a spot where it's hit by direct sunlight or in the path of drafts. These can cause rapid temperature changes that stress the plant.

🌑️ Keeping it Stable: Strategies to Prevent Temperature Fluctuations

Consistency is key. Keep your violet away from heaters, air conditioners, and frequently opened doors or windows to maintain a stable environment.

A Quick Humidity High-Five

Humidity levels should be balanced with temperature. Low humidity is preferable when it's cool to discourage fungal growth.

πŸ’¦ Humidity and Heat: A Brief Note on Their Balancing Act

When it's warm, a slight increase in humidity is usually fine, but always avoid extreme moisture to keep your Dog Tooth Violet in top shape.

Mastering the Thermometer: Practical Tips for Temperature Control

🌿 Home Sweet Home: Creating a Cozy Microclimate for Your Violet

Microclimates matter. Your Dog Tooth Violet thrives in a stable, cool environment, reminiscent of its native woodland habitat. Positioning is key; place it where drafts and direct heat sources are absent. Grouping with other plants can subtly boost humidity and stabilize the microclimate.
